Output 33d70774d188e2b58774b305237215aaf436f2e124d94bc08d8822693e725ff7:39

value
1130826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d522d59e58b66055db2fc10e9f777aaf15a03dbc OP_EQUAL
address
3M7yak5HvYCBNufQqpkwZoGg93MsH9js1a
transaction
33d70774d188e2b58774b305237215aaf436f2e124d94bc08d8822693e725ff7